Can You Hang Flowers Upside Down. Hanging bouquets upside down is the most traditional technique for drying flowers. Use string or dental floss to hang flowers upside down in a cool, dark, dry, indoor spot. To prevent mold, space out the blooms so that air circulates well around each bundle (optional: Gather the flowers in a bunch and secure the stems with a rubber band. To hang flowers upside down, create a bundle of flowers and tie them with string before suspending them in a cool and dry place for at least 2 to 3 weeks.
